Transaction 974d232a4da196388eef82f7e855a772a4346050f65eade927fc5e6c6185930c
1 Input
1 Output
-
974d232a4da196388eef82f7e855a772a4346050f65eade927fc5e6c6185930c:0
- value
- 5908055
- script pubkey
- OP_0 OP_PUSHBYTES_20 133dfd8bd79ca76650daf0c90ecb7a62edab3926
- address
- bc1qzv7lmz7hnjnkv5x67rysajm6vtk6kwfx45nqda